IOPS Scaling (Sequential)
In these tests, we tested the drive's ability to tackle multiple input/output operations. Again, we compared the 4 TB Western Digital Black (WD4003FZEX) to the 4 TB Western Digital Re (WD4000FYYZ). 4 KB Sequential Read
Outstanding I/Os |
WD Black (4 TB) |
WD Re (4 TB) |
Difference |
1 |
13,905 IOPS |
13,222 IOPS |
+ 4.4% |
8 |
37,720 IOPS |
39,730 IOPS |
- 5.1% |
32 |
37,562 IOPS |
37,646 IOPS |
- 0.2% |
4 KB Sequential Write
Outstanding I/Os |
WD Black (4 TB) |
WD Re (4 TB) |
Difference |
1 |
13,255 IOPS |
13,534 IOPS |
- 2.1% |
8 |
37,366 IOPS |
39,362 IOPS |
- 5.1% |
32 |
42,190 IOPS |
36,095 IOPS |
- 16.9% |
512 KB Sequential Read
Outstanding I/Os |
WD Black (4 TB) |
WD Re (4 TB) |
Difference |
1 |
329 IOPS |
327 IOPS |
+ 0.8% |
8 |
330 IOPS |
327 IOPS |
+ 1.0% |
32 |
331 IOPS |
324 IOPS |
+ 2.1% |
512 KB Sequential Write
Outstanding I/Os |
WD Black (4 TB) |
WD Re (4 TB) |
Difference |
1 |
330 IOPS |
327 IOPS |
+ 0.9% |
8 |
331 IOPS |
327 IOPS |
+ 1.0% |
32 |
331 IOPS |
327 IOPS |
+ 1.1% |
